ATP联合甲钴胺促进周围神经端侧吻合侧芽生长  被引量:6

The promotion of nerve regeneration in peripheral nerve by co-application of ATP and mecobalamine after terminolateral neurorrhaphy

摘  要:目的探讨ATP和甲钴胺联合使用对周围神经端侧吻合后神经侧芽的生长和远端神经再生的影响。方法选用雌性SD大鼠60只,根据注射药物的不同,随机分为A、B、C、D、E5组,每组12只;再根据检测时间的不同,每组分为6、12周2个亚组。各组大鼠均行周围神经端侧吻合术,术后当日按组分别腹腔注射下列药物:A组:ATP和甲钴胺;B组:生理盐水;C组:ATP;D组:甲钴胺;E组:神经生长因子。所有药物注射4周。5组大鼠分别于术后6、12周各取其对应亚组进行步态分析、神经电生理、组织学和形态定量学检测。结果周围神经端侧吻合后,各组动物腓总神经均有一定程度再生,A组和B、C、D组相比,神经再生质量较好,和E组相比,神经再生质量较差,且差异有显著性(P<0.05)。结论ATP和甲钴胺联合使用可以促进端侧吻合后神经侧芽生长及远段神经的再生和功能恢复,两种药物联用的效果优于单一用药的效果,但不如神经生长因子的效果。Objective To evaluate the effect of co-application of ATP and mecobalamine on promoting peripheral nerve collateral growth and nerve regeneration after terminolateral neurorrhaphy (TLN). Methods Sixty female SD rats were randomly divided into five groups by different drugs they were administrated: group A, B, C, D and E. Every. group was subdivided into two groups respectively, six and twelve weeks group. In every group, peripheral nerve was performed end-to-side anastomosis. At the same day after operation, all groups was intraperitoneally injected the following difference drugs: group A: ATP and mecobalamine, group B: sodium chloride, group C: ATP, group D: mecobalamine, group E: nerve growth factor ( NGF ) respectively. All the drugs were injected continually for four weeks. Gait analyses, electrophysiological, histolgicial, morphological examinations were measured at 6 and 12 week after the operation. Results Regeneration of peroneal nerve occurred in every groups. Compared with the group B, C and D, the quality of regeneration of peroneal of group A is better, but compared with group E, that of the group A is worse. And the difference is significant ( P 〈 0. 05 ). Conclusions The co-application of ATP and mecobalamine can promote the growth of lateral bud, regeneration and functional recovery of the distal segment nerve. Furthermore, the effect of co-application of two drugs surpasses to that of single drug, but inferior to the effect of NGF.
